Heartless thieves steal 70 plaques from graves
Heartless thieves have stolen 70 plaques from graves at a Northamptonshire crematorium.
Burglars cut through fencing at the Counties Crematorium in Milton Malsor before chiselling the bronze plaques from their mountings.
Police were called to the scene on Friday after the bronze plaques disappeared during the previous night.
When they discovered the thefts, employees at the Towcester Road cemetery were forced to call stunned relatives to inform them.
The company has now promised to replace the memorials as quickly as possible.
A spokeswoman for the crematorium said: "Around 70 bronze memorial plaques were stolen from our crematorium grounds on Thursday night. We are working as quickly as possible to identify which plaques are missing and contact the families concerned.
"Our staff are completely appalled by this theft and the police have been informed. We are sorry for any distress caused by the theft of these plaques and will be replacing every plaque at no cost to the families."
Northamptonshire Police confirmed that all the plaques had been taken from adult graves and a memorial wall between 5pm on Thursday and 8am on Friday.
Officers believe a gang of people were involved, with a vehicle used to transport the plaques.
A spokeswoman for Northamptonshire Police said: "This is a despicable thing to do and shows no respect for either the people who have died or the people grieving for them."
